Unisa rises as a force in scholarly exchange
Unisa has achieved 2nd position nationally for conference proceedings outputs, climbing from 6th place. Output increased from 64.6 to 112.2 units in the latest DHET report, reflecting the university's expanding engagement in academic exchange and research dissemination. This achievement demonstrates Unisa's ability to contribute to critical scholarly debates, share new insights and strengthen its influence within the broader research community.
With Prof Puleng @LenkaBula driving the university's strategic research agenda, Unisa continues to amplify its academic voice through research that connects ideas, people and possibilities.

Unisa's scholarly voice is gaining ground
Unisa has strengthened its standing in book and chapter outputs, rising from 8th to 5th place in the latest DHET report. Output increased from 237 to 274.6 units, demonstrating the university's expanding contribution to scholarly publishing and intellectual discourse. This achievement highlights Unisa's role in producing research that deepens understanding, challenges conventional thinking and advances knowledge across disciplines.
With Prof Puleng @LenkaBula championing the university's research and innovation agenda, Unisa continues to elevate its academic influence through scholarship that resonates far beyond the classroom.

Unisa breaks into the sector's top two for journal outputs
Unisa has risen from 6th to 2nd place for journal outputs in the latest DHET report, with output units increasing from 1 505.0 to 2 221.6. This achievement reflects the depth and quality of Unisa's research, and its growing contribution to knowledge production in South Africa and beyond.
Under the leadership of Prof Puleng @LenkaBula, Unisa continues to expand its research footprint, producing scholarship that informs policy, drives innovation and creates lasting impact.

Robust Engagements in George I Unisa Western Cape and Municipalities unite for future strategic partnerships
The Western Cape Region successfully facilitated and co-ordinated two strategic stakeholder engagements on 03 June 2026 in George, both of which were exceptionally well received and yielded positive outcomes.
The first engagement involved a site visit to a former hospital building currently under consideration by Unisa as a potential medical training facility. The second engagement, held at the George Council Chambers, brought together representatives from the George Municipality, George District Municipality, the College of Agriculture and Environmental Sciences, and the Unisa Department of Operations and Facilities to explore opportunities for collaboration in agricultural research, the catalytic niche areas, and the potential allocation of land for the establishment of a farm to support teaching, learning and research initiatives.
These engagements reflect Unisa’s commitment to fostering strategic partnerships that advance academic excellence, innovation, research, and regional development.
The positive reception and constructive outcomes of the discussions underscore the value of collaborative engagement in addressing societal needs and creating sustainable opportunities for growth and knowledge generation.

🎓 Unisa is now South Africa's leading producer of research doctoral graduates.
Unisa has achieved 1st position nationally for Research Doctoral Graduate Outputs, moving up from 3rd place in 2023. Doctoral graduate outputs increased from 366 to 440 in the latest DHET report, confirming the university's growing contribution to research excellence and societal transformation.
This achievement reflects Unisa's commitment to developing scholars whose research addresses complex national, continental and global challenges.
As we celebrate our winter graduation ceremonies and the achievement of 177 new PhD graduates, we are reminded that every doctoral graduate represents new knowledge, innovation and hope for Africa's future.
Under the leadership of Prof Puleng @LenkaBula, Unisa continues to expand its impact through research that matters and graduates who change the world.

🎓 The #2026UnisaAutumnGrads | Congratulations to Dr Siyabonga Andrias Magoso on obtaining his Doctor of Philosophy (PhD) in Education from Unisa's College of Education.
Dr Magoso graduated during the 2026 Unisa Autumn Graduation ceremonies in the KwaZulu-Natal Region. His thesis, titled "Innovative Digital Pedagogy: A Case Study of Digitally Enhanced Business Studies in Grade 12," contributes valuable insights into the integration of digital technologies in education.
